Take a state-of-the art DGPS/WAAS navigator, an advanced chart plotter and a powerful, dual-frequency fish finder. Now package them all in one compact, waterproof and durable unit and you have the GP1850WDF. Built to suit most sea going vessels, these advanced, rugged combination units offer the best accuracy available. The GP 1850WDF delivers highly accurate data and crystal-clear pictures on a 7" color TFT LCD screen powered by 8-channel WAAS GPS/DGPS receiver. Utilizing RISC processors the 1850W ensures speedy processing and quick re-draw of chart and nav displays. Furuno's GP1850WDF also offers the added bonus of a built-in WAAS and DGPS receiver, for a higher level of accuracy. You'll receive the most accurate position fix available when utilizing both WAAS and differential radio beacon correction methods.
The GP1850WD boasts extremely accurate and repeatable position fixes - 10m for basic GPS, 5m or better with DGPS and 3m or better where WAAS service is available. It should be noted that DGPS is currently more reliable and accurate, as the WAAS system is still currently under development. There is no guarantee of accuracy, integrity, continuity or availability of the WAAS signal. For that reason, the GP1850WD runs with DGPS as the default setting in auto selection mode. If the DGPS signal can not be received for any reason, the unit will automatically switch to the WAAS signal. Of course, you can manually set the reception mode as well.
Featuring user-friendly "soft keys" for easy menu operation, it accepts either Furuno or Navionics mini-chart cards for accurate coast lines, depth contours, buoys, lighthouses and other nav aids. What's more, this unit gives you an operator selectable (50/200 kHz) 600 or 1000 Watt RMS echo sounder. With multiple split screen views you can see charting, navigation, fishfinder and other information all at the same time. No other chartplotter/fishfinder combination unit in this class offers so many features. Waterproof. Size: 11.4" W x 8.5" H x 4.8" D.
Enhanced Daylight Viewable, AR-Coated 7 inch screen(6.5" viewable)
8 Color LCD (TFT) Display
RISC processor for rapid plotter redraw
Vessel Position Display in Lat/Long or Loran-C TDs
MOB Key Stroke stores Vessel position and time
North-Up, Course-Up or Automatic Course-Up display modes
Plotter Range Scales from 0 .14 to 6,144 nautical miles
835 Waypoints including Quick Points
Plotter, Nav Data, Steering Director or Highway display modes
Up to 200 Routes consisting of up to 35 Waypoints
Waypoint entry by Lat/Long position or TD position or target Range and Bearing
Plotter position interval may be set by Time or Distance Traveled
TLL position from specific Furuno Radars or Echosounders
GPS/WAAS Features
Integral parallel tracking GPS/WAAS/DGPS receiver
20 seconds for first position fix, 900 knot tracking velocity
DGPS position accuracy of up to 5 meters
WAAS position accuracy of up to 3 meters
Utilizes Furuno or Navionics mini chart cards
Fishfinder Features
Dual Frequency 50 and 200 kHz operation
Frequency dependent 600 watts or 1 kW RMS output (4800/8000 Peak to Peak)
8 Preset ranges, with a maximum scale of 4,000 feet, offset to 8,000 feet
8 or 16 Color Fish and Bottom returns with white
A-scope feature for rapid species identification and size estimate
Surface water temperature graph (Sensor input required)
